Internet Relay
See how it works.
NZ Internet Relay (NZIR) service is offered to deaf and hard of hearing individuals. This service allows them to place relay calls over the internet via their computer or laptop. NZ Relay is a free service.

No TTY needed - even when travelling.
High-speed internet access not required.
Easy call setup.
Background color & text options.
Specify text size and colour for caller and RA screens.
Macro buttons for GA, SK and PLS HOLD.
Split screen: one side for your text and another for your caller's replies.
No records are kept of all conversations.
